Why Door Installation Matters

Doors serve several functions in a home:

  • Security: They safeguard against burglars and assist keep your valuables safe.
  • Energy Efficiency: Properly set up doors improve insulation and reduce energy loss.
  • Looks: Doors add to the overall visual appeal of a home.
  • Performance: They improve the benefit of accessing different locations within a home.

Provided these vital functions, guaranteeing that doors are set up properly is essential.

Types of Doors

There are numerous types of doors offered for different applications. Here is a comprehensive list:

  1. Entry Doors: These are the main gain access to indicate a home, normally made of wood, fiberglass, or steel.
  2. Interior Doors: Used to separate spaces, these doors can be found in various styles, consisting of sliding, hinged, and pocket doors.
  3. Patio area Doors: These often come as sliding or French doors, developed to connect indoor spaces to outside living locations.
  4. Storm Doors: Installed in front of outside doors to offer additional security from weather aspects.
  5. Garage Doors: Primarily developed to open and close garages, these can be manual or automated.

Elements to Consider for Door Installation

When thinking about door installation, several factors enter into play. Here's what property owners ought to remember:

1. Product Choice:

  • Wood: Offers a timeless appeal and terrific insulation but needs upkeep.
  • Fiberglass: Durable, low upkeep, and resistant to weather changes.
  • Steel: High security and energy effectiveness but may rust without appropriate care.

2. Energy Efficiency:

  • Look for doors with Energy Star scores, which suggest better insulation and reduced energy costs.

3. Design and style:

  • Choose a design that complements your home's architecture. Doors come in various styles, colors, and surfaces, so selecting one that matches your total visual is essential.

4. Size and Fit:

  • Accurate measurements are essential. A door that is too huge or too little can lead to concerns with security, insulation, and aesthetic appeals.

5. Installation Method:

  • DIY vs. Professional Installation: While some skilled homeowners may select a DIY technique, working with professionals is a good idea for complex installations to ensure security and longevity.

Actions for Door Installation

Setting up a door generally involves several actions. Here's a simple guide:

Step 1: Gather Tools and Materials

  • Tools: Screwdriver, level, tape measure, hammer, sculpt, and power drill.
  • Products: Door, hinges, screws, and case.

Action 2: Remove the Old Door (if applicable)

  • Unscrew the hinges and thoroughly take the old door off the frame.

Step 3: Prepare the Frame

  • Examine for any repair work required on the frame. Guarantee it's level and square.

Step 4: Install the New Door

  • Connect the hinges to the door, then secure the door in the frame. Use a level to guarantee it hangs directly.

Step 5: Test Functionality

  • Open and close the door to ensure it operates smoothly. Make changes if essential.

Step 6: Finish Up

  • Install any knobs, locks, or additional hardware, and use surface or paint if needed.
